Things to do and places of Interest for Angola Citizens

  • Living Root Bridges of Meghalaya: In the lush rainforests of Meghalaya, you'll find an extraordinary feat of engineering created by the Khasi people. These living root bridges are formed by intertwining the aerial roots of Ficus elastica trees, creating natural bridges that can span up to 30 meters.
  • Magnetic Hill of Ladakh: Experience the anti-gravity effect at Magnetic Hill in Ladakh, a perplexing natural phenomenon where vehicles appear to roll uphill without any assistance. The illusion is said to be caused by a combination of optical tricks and a slight downward slope.
  • Rameswaram's Floating Stone Bridge: Legend has it that Lord Rama ordered his army of monkeys to construct a floating bridge to reach Sri Lanka. This bridge is said to be made of stones with Rama's name inscribed on them, and some believe these stones still exist and can float on water.
  • Karni Mata Rat Temple: In the desert town of Bikaner, Rajasthan, lies the Karni Mata Rat Temple, renowned for its unusual reverence for rats. The temple houses thousands of rats, considered sacred by devotees, who roam freely and even share food with visitors.
  • Hampi's Ruins of an Ancient Empire: Step back in time and explore the ruins of the once-mighty Vijayanagara Empire in Hampi,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Wander through the remnants of palaces, temples, and fortifications, and imagine the grandeur of this ancient kingdom.
